当前位置: 首页 > news >正文

中国设计网站官网地址电商网站如何避免客户信息泄露

中国设计网站官网地址,电商网站如何避免客户信息泄露,小程序定制要多少钱,提供邯郸wap网站建设在这篇文章中#xff0c;我将演示如何使用JDBC用户存储配置WSO2 Identity Server。 为了演示#xff0c;我使用的是MySQL用户存储#xff0c;但是相同的过程也适用于任何其他JDBC用户存储。 我的环境是 操作系统– Ubuntu 12.10 Java – 1.6 WSO2是4.5.0 设置MySQL数据库… 在这篇文章中我将演示如何使用JDBC用户存储配置WSO2 Identity Server。 为了演示我使用的是MySQL用户存储但是相同的过程也适用于任何其他JDBC用户存储。 我的环境是 操作系统– Ubuntu 12.10 Java – 1.6 WSO2是4.5.0 设置MySQL数据库 IS中的用户存储配置–主要 IS中的用户存储配置–辅助 在本文中我将提取的wso2is文件夹称为CARBON_HOME 设置MySQL数据库 我们首先需要运行MySQL。 如果尚未建立MySQL资料库 这篇文章会很有帮助。 MySQL运行后我们必须根据Identity Server的要求来建立数据库。 服务器在其内部打包了必要的sql脚本这些脚本可以位于CARBON_HOME / dbscripts中。 让我们登录到MySQL服务器并执行以下命令 创建一个数据库 mysql create datbase JDBC_demo_user_store; 看看创作 mysql show databases; 然后使用sql脚本并设置数据库 mysql use JDBC_demo_user_store;mysql source path_to/wso2is-4.5.0/dbscripts/mysql.sql; 这将在SQL脚本中运行查询并设置所需的表。 现在如果我们输入命令将显示以下输出。 mysql show tables; 现在我们完成了数据库的设置。 我们可以继续要求Identiy Server使用它。 注意在执行以下步骤之前我们还需要将mysql-jdbc连接器添加到Identity Server。 您可以从此处下载它并将其放入CARBON_HOME / repository / components / lib中。 IS中的用户存储配置–主要 Identity Server使用嵌入式H2数据库保留权限详细信息等其数据源详细信息位于CARBON_HOME / repository / conf / datasources / master-datasources.xml中。 我们也可以在此处添加新JDBC用户存储的数据源详细信息。 根据我的设置这是master-datasources.xml文件。 datasourcenameJDBC_demo_user_store/namedescriptionThe datasource used for JDBC_demo_user_store/descriptionjndiConfignamejdbc/JDBC_demo_user_store/name/jndiConfigdefinition typeRDBMSconfigurationurljdbc:mysql://localhost:3306/JDBC_demo_user_store/urlusernameroot/usernamepasswordpushpalanka2/passworddriverClassNamecom.mysql.jdbc.Driver/driverClassNamemaxActive50/maxActivemaxWait60000/maxWaittestOnBorrowtrue/testOnBorrowvalidationQuerySELECT 1/validationQueryvalidationInterval30000/validationInterval/configuration/definition /datasource 用户存储的主要配置位于CARBON_HOME / repository / conf / user-mgt.xml文件中。 默认情况下它指向嵌入式ReadLDAPUserStoreManager。 现在我们将其更改为JDBCUserStoreManager。 因此让我们注释掉默认值之一并取消注释JDBCUserStoreManager。 现在我们将有一个类似于this的user-mgt.xml文件 。 如果需要我们可以根据上下文修改这些属性。 现在配置已结束。 让我们从bin / wso2server.sh启动服务器。 一旦开始请继续并将用户添加到“主”域。 现在如果我们检查在数据库中创建的UM_USER表它也会列出用户。 IS中的用户存储配置–辅助 现在让我们看看如何在IS中将相同的MySQL用户存储用作辅助用户存储。 这很容易我们可以通过UI进行全部操作而无需对master-datasources.xml或user-mgt.xml中的上述默认配置进行任何修改。 我们必须在此处添加驱动程序名称URL用户名和密码作为先前在master-datasources.xml中提供的强制属性。 添加后它将显示在可用的用户存储列表中。 在UI中定义用户商店经理是很直观的但是如果您想了解更多详细信息可以参考这篇文章 。 如果需要我们也可以编辑可选属性。 高级部分包含JDBC用户存储管理器所需的SQL语句。 Advanced Option如果要编辑数据库结构SQL脚本则需要使用该Advanced选项根据该架构更新这些SQL查询。 现在如果我们尝试添加新用户我们还将看到该辅助域。 如果选择此域并添加用户我们可以看到用户添加到数据库中的方式与主要用户存储中的方式相同。 参考 Pushpalanka博客博客中的JCG合作伙伴 Pushpalanka 通过基于JDBC的用户存储部署Identity Server 。 翻译自: https://www.javacodegeeks.com/2013/09/deploying-identity-server-over-a-jdbc-based-user-store.html
http://www.zqtcl.cn/news/296418/

相关文章:

  • 建设一个网站主要受哪些因素的影响php网站后台教程
  • 做购物网站学什么技术go 网站开发
  • 第一个做电子商务的网站工信部网站 备案
  • 一个完整的网站建设花都有沒有网站建设的
  • 哪个网站有适合小学生做的题目建站工具模板
  • 做家教网站赚钱么网站建设算行政工作吗
  • 网站建设seo网络推广专业的营销团队哪里找
  • 能用的网站关于申请开通网站建设的请示
  • 蓬莱网站建设哪家专业怎么样模仿网站
  • 网站建设有什么好处如何查看网站开发源码
  • 惠州做棋牌网站建设哪家好老域名新网站
  • 机械毕业设计代做网站如何快速模仿一个网站
  • seo网站推广优化就找微源优化网页设计自学要多久
  • 网站资源做缓存国外做饮料视频网站
  • 用asp.net做的购物网站西安手机网站制作
  • wordpress 自定义主题wordpress自带数据库优化
  • 电子商务网站建设与维护的考试用自己的电脑做网站划算
  • 微商招商网站源码wordpress怎么改后台
  • 哪些网站有搜索引擎作弊的社群营销平台有哪些
  • 建地方的网站前景苏州做视频网站广告公司
  • 制作网站的主题海口网站自助建站
  • dede二手车网站源码网络工程师
  • 吴桥网站新网站优化怎么做
  • 做网站要求什么条件0资本建设网站
  • 免费做网站排名洛阳软件开发公司有哪些
  • 网站搜索优化方法东莞seo全网营销
  • 广州微网站建设哪家好wordpress怎样将小工具放到左侧
  • 汕头网站搜索优化嘉兴网络项目建站公司
  • 怎么查询网站是什么时候做的网站app的意义
  • 曹妃甸网站建设合肥的房产网站建设